Staffing Rating
When evaluating nursing homes like Legacy Miamisburg, staffing ratings play a crucial role in understanding the quality of care provided. The staffing rating for Legacy Miamisburg stands at 1.0, which is notably -52% lower than the state average and -63% lower than the national average. This data indicates that the facility may have a shortage of staffing compared to its counterparts, which could potentially affect the level of care residents receive. When staffing levels are low, residents may not receive the attention and assistance they require, impacting their overall well-being and satisfaction within the facility.
